基于移动Agent的WebGIS体系结构

摘    要:针对分布式地理信息系统应用服务的分布性、动态性、异构性和遗留性等特点,在分析已有的WebGIS体系结构特点和移动Agent技术在分布式计算中的优点,将移动Agent应用到WebGIS中.给出基于移动Agent的WebGIS多层结构服务请求模型,并采用进程代数的方法刻画了该体系结构的动态模型.经过演算推理,证明该系统模型的有效性、可用性、可靠性和合理性.实现了WebGIS的功能集成,构成一个跨平台的、动态的、多种空间信息的GIS系统,提高分布式GIS应用系统的效率,扩大其应用范围.

关 键 词:移动Agent  WebGIS  体系结构  π演算

WEBGIS ARCHITECTURE BASED ON MOBILE AGENT

Abstract:Considering to the traits of WebGIS architecture in distribution, dynamics, heterogeneity and legacy and the merits of mobile Agent in distributed computing, mobile Agent is applied to WebGIS. A mobile Agent-based WebGIS multi-layer architecture service request model is presented, and the dynamic architecture model is formalized by process calculus. The effectiveness, correctness, usability, reliability and rationality of the model have been proved by logical deductions. The functional integration is realized, and a dynamic cross-platform GIS system with multi-space information is constructed. The efficiency of the distributed GIS application system is improved, and the range of its application is expanded.
